BreakCrate is a convenient way to have delicious snacks, that are also healthy, delivered to your home or office every month. This means you can have a yummy treat on hand whenever you want it, without going to the store every time.
BreakCrate is a Canadian company that offers a selection of well over 100 snacks to keep you satisfied. Your monthly order can have five or ten items that range from sweet to savoury, baked and even gluten-free! The wholesome options include things like nuts, crackers, dried fruit, chocolate goodies and more. Each package contains two to three servings so you always have something on hand.
BreakCrate even has offers that are more suitable for teams, so that you have lots of options and enough for a large group of people. One time orders can be accommodated as well. Monthly plans start at just $19.99 and even include free shipping (some exceptions apply.) Take some time to have a peek at the BreakCrate site and see what delightful treats you would indulge in.
